Simple Ingredients for Delicious Air Fryer Honey mustard Chicken Thighs

When it comes to creating an enticing meal, I love using ingredients that are both simple and flavorful. For these Air Fryer Honey Mustard Chicken Thighs, you’ll need just a handful of ingredients to elevate your dinner game. Here’s what you’ll need:

  • 4 boneless skinless chicken thighs: This cut is juicy and tender, perfect for absorbing flavors.
  • 1/2 teaspoon onion powder: adds a subtle sweetness and depth to the dish.
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der: Provides that aromatic kick we all crave.
  • 1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ika: Gives a smoky flavor that makes the chicken irresistible.
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t (or to taste): Enhances all the flavors beautifully.
  • 1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per (or to taste): Adds a bit of spice to the mix.
  • 2 tablespoons honey: This luscious sweetness balances the mustard and adds glaze.
  • 2 tablespoons Dijon mustard: The tangy bite of dijon is key to the sauce.
  • Olive oil cooking spray: A quick spritz helps the chicken crisp perfectly in the air fryer.

Step-by-Step Instructions for Perfectly Cooked Chicken Thighs

Now that we have our ingredients ready, let’s dive into the step-by-step process for making these Air Fryer Honey Mustard Chicken Thighs. Follow these easy instructions, and you’ll have a mouthwatering meal in no time.

  1. Preheat the air fryer to 390°F (198°C). If your air fryer has specific recommendations, be sure to follow those for the best results.
  1. Prepare the chicken thighs: Pat them dry using paper towels. This step is crucial for achieving a nice crispy texture.
  1. Make the honey mustard sauce: In a small mixing bowl, combine the onion powder, garlic powder, smoked paprika, salt, and black pepper. Stir in the honey and Dijon mustard until well combined.This sauce is the star of the dish!
  1. Spray the chicken: Lightly spray one side of each chicken thigh with olive oil cooking spray. Place the oiled side down in the preheated air fryer in a single layer.
  1. Brush the tops: Generously brush the tops of the chicken thighs with the honey mustard sauce.
  1. Air fry: Cook at 390°F for 8 minutes. Flip the chicken carefully, and then brush with the remaining sauce. continue air frying until the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C), about 6 to 8 minutes more.
  1. Serve warm: Once cooked, let the chicken rest for a couple of minutes, then serve it warm alongside your favorite sides.

Serving Suggestions and Storage tips for Air Fryer Honey Mustard chicken thighs

After whipping up these Air Fryer Honey Mustard Chicken Thighs, you’ll want to think about how to present and store them for maximum enjoyment. For serving, I suggest pairing this dish with sides that balance the bold flavors. Here are some great options:

  • Mixed vegetables: A colorful medley of steamed or roasted veggies complements the chicken perfectly.
  • Caesar salad: The crispness of romaine and the creaminess of the dressing make for a fantastic pairing.
  • Rice or quinoa: These grains absorb the honey mustard sauce beautifully,creating a satisfying meal.
  • Potato wedges: Crispy potatoes add a hearty touch to your plate.

Now, regarding storage, if you have leftovers (which is unlikely because they’re so tasty), here’s how to keep them fresh:

  • Cooling: Allow the cooked chicken to cool wholly at room temperature for about 20-30 minutes.
  • storage: Place the chicken in an airtight container. You can keep it in the fridge for up to 3-4 days.
  • Freezing: If you want to save it for later, it can be frozen for up to 3 months. Just ensure it’s well-wrapped or stored in a freezer-safe bag to prevent freezer burn.
  • Reheating: To enjoy leftovers,reheat them in the air fryer at 350°F (175°C) for about 5-7 minutes to revive that crispy finish.you can also use the microwave, but it may not keep that delightful crunch.

Recipe Notes and Troubleshooting for Air Fryer Honey Mustard Chicken Thighs

as you prepare to make these Air Fryer Honey Mustard Chicken Thighs, I want to share some helpful notes and troubleshooting tips to ensure your dish turns out perfectly.

  • Chicken thighs: While this recipe calls for boneless skinless chicken thighs, you can also use bone-in thighs. Just increase the cooking time by a few minutes to ensure they cook through thoroughly.
  • Marinating: If time allows, marinating the chicken in the honey mustard sauce for 30 minutes to 2 hours can deepen the flavor. Just remember to adjust the salt and pepper slightly if you do this, as the sauce will already have seasoning.
  • doneness check: Always use a meat thermometer to check for doneness. The internal temperature should reach 165°F (74°C).This precise measurement ensures your chicken is safe to eat, juicy, and tender.
  • Air fryer differences: Keep in mind that air fryers can vary in cooking times and temperatures. If you find that your chicken isn’t browning as you’d like, feel free to add an extra couple of minutes.Just check it regularly to avoid overcooking.
  • Sauce consistency: if you prefer a thicker sauce, you can simmer the honey mustard mixture in a small saucepan over low heat until it reduces slightly before brushing it on the chicken.
